A Countess from Hong Kong (1967) |

Charlie Chaplin’s final film is a delightful romantic comedy, filled with the clever touches for which he’s famous. Written, directed and composed by Chaplin, it revolves around Russian emigre countess Natascha (Sophia Loren), forced into prostitution in Hong Kong, who stows away in wealthy American Ogden’s (Marlon Brando’s) stateroom to blackmail her way to the States. Since Ogden has a mind of his own, and can even resist Natascha’s charms, what follows is one of the funniest tugs of war ever devised!
